This section describe the main page types users of ICA-AtoM will encounter. Page titles throughout the system indicate the type of page being displayed. The main page types are:


Home page

Home page: user is logged in
  • First page when user opens the application
  • Provides links/buttons for user actions (search, browse, log in, log out, get help, switch language, add/edit content, translate, administer system)
  • Provides basic information about the application
  • Accessible to all users, but only shows elements relevant to user's role (e.g. the admin link is only available to editors and administrators
  • Accessible from any other page by clicking the "home" link in the user menu

Search results

Search results page
  • Displays set of records that match search criteria and summarizes search (number of "hits" returned)
  • As of the current version of ICA-AtoM, only available for archival descriptions
  • Includes the first three lines of the Dublin Core "description" field (if entered)
  • Allows user to click title to go to full record in view mode
  • Accessible to all users


Error

  • Displays an error message when ICA-AtoM is unable to execute an action
  • Page not found: broken link, report to system administrator and to ICA-AtoM support team
  • No access permission: your user account does not give you access privileges to the requested page
  • Locked term: term cannot be edited because it is referenced in the underlying code
  • No translation permission: you do not have translator access in the current language
  • System error (error 500): indicates a fairly major system-wide problem, or problem with data corruption; report to administrator
  • Blank page: indicates a fairly major system-wide problem, or problem with data corruption; report to administrator and to ICA-AtoM support team
